Tareeva I E, Kutyrina I M, Galstian G M, Rogov V A
Klin Med (Mosk). 1990 Aug;68(8):52-6.
Monotherapy with calcium antagonists nifedipine, foridon and verapamil hydrochloride was assessed in 46 patients with chronic glomerulonephritis and arterial hypertension by hypotensive effect and changes in systemic and renal hemodynamics, water-electrolytic balance, renin-angiotensin system. It is shown that nifedipine and foridon act as peripheral vasodilators. A hypotensive effect manifested most potently in nifedipine administration. None of the drugs aggravated renal hemodynamics, elevated intraglomerular tension, activated renin-angiotensin system, promoted water and sodium retention. Calcium antagonists are thought a treatment of choice in management of nephrogenic hypertension.
